Traffic impact statement definition

Traffic impact statement means the document prepared in accordance with best professional practice and standards that assesses the impact of a proposed development on the transportation system and recommends improvements to lessen or negate those impacts.
Traffic impact statement means the document showing how a proposed development will relate to existing and future transportation facilities.
